Abstract

The effectiveness of nanogold-nanosilver hand soap on hand skin using the statistical test method "paired sample T-test" by the application of SPSS gets a Sig. 2 - tailed value = 0. Based on theory, if the value is less than 0,05 it indicates that there is a significant difference in the effectiveness of using nanogold-nanosilver hand soap which is better than using hand soap in general. The organoleptic test of the color, scent, and texture indicators of the two soaps (between standard hand soap and nanogold-nanosilver hand soap) are on average liked by respondents, and also showed an increase of 24% the condition of the hand skin became more moist and by 19% the skin of the hands became smoother. The ratio of the mixture of nanogold-nanosilver hand soap is 7: 2: 1. Ratio 7 is hand soap in general, ratio 2 is nanosilver 20 ppm, and ratio 1 is nanogold 20 ppm, this is based on the results of the most stable concentration characteristics test at a concentration is 20 ppm with an average nanoparticle size is 21,205 nm and known to have 9 clusters. The results of the nanogold antioxidant activity test resulted in an IC50 value of 13,4691 ppm.
